Hi,

On Wed, Jun 20, 2012 at 10:42:08PM +0200, Michele Cane wrote:
> After upgrading libebook-1.2-13 cannot install libreoffice-evolution because
> depends on libebook-1.2-12.

That is why 1:3.5.4-5 got uploaded this afternoon for exactly
this transition already...

Besides that you don't need to report a bug here, this is a "standard"
transition and stuff like this is expected on sid temporarily (until a
rebuild which happened with 1:3.5.4-5/in some cases is scheduled by the
release team)
